Output 122a17c5416273f8fe2150ecdb7615c6d11860ea3af77252082cb13d19a10648:1

value
6016437676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ef6b351713a94152872ac9d419dd2ba25cc0947 OP_EQUAL
address
3AM8ydAfMuHVoEF6HYyDUSnoVzEUQBhmzC
transaction
122a17c5416273f8fe2150ecdb7615c6d11860ea3af77252082cb13d19a10648
confirmations
358165
spent
true